Advanced Building Systems

With rising demands for energy efficiency and superior user experience, smart building technologies have appeared as an important factor in commercial construction. These innovative systems combine automation, data analytics, and connectivity to optimize building performance and occupant comfort. Features encompassing smart lighting, climate control, and security systems not only reduce operational costs but also boost energy management.

Additionally, the Internet of Things (IoT) plays an significant role, enabling devices to communicate seamlessly, therefore enabling real-time monitoring and adjustments. Building management systems leverage this data to anticipate maintenance needs and enhance safety protocols.

The implementation of these technologies demonstrates a wider shift moving to more intelligent workspace designs that prioritize sustainability and user engagement. As businesses identify the value of smart buildings, the trend is expected to accelerate, driving innovation and creating new standards for commercial environments. Eventually, smart building technologies are revolutionizing how spaces are developed and utilized in the modern age.

Salvaged Construction Elements

More and more commercial construction projects are utilizing recycled building parts, demonstrating a significant shift towards sustainability and eco-friendliness in the industry. These materials, often procured from deconstructed buildings, can include salvaged wood, recycled metal, and repurposed concrete. Using such components not only cuts down on waste but also diminishes the demand for new raw materials, thereby decreasing the environmental footprint of construction activities. Additionally, projects that embrace recycled materials often benefit from cost savings, as these components can be less expensive than new alternatives. As awareness of environmental issues continues to grow, the adoption of recycled building parts is expected to play an important role in shaping a greener future for commercial construction.

Modular Construction and Prefabrication

Modular and prefabricated construction is gaining traction in the commercial sector due to its ability to notably speed up project timelines. This innovative approach not only shortens construction duration but also offers cost efficiency gains by minimizing labor and material waste. As businesses strive to optimize their building processes, the appeal of modular solutions continues to increase.

Speed of Construction

The advent of modular and prefabricated construction approaches has revolutionized the landscape of commercial building projects, significantly increasing the speed of construction. By allowing components to be produced off-site, these approaches decrease on-site assembly time substantially. This streamlined approach enables contractors to complete projects more rapidly, minimizing delays associated with traditional construction processes. Moreover, modular construction often functions on a parallel timeline, with site preparation happening simultaneously with module production, further speeding up completion. The efficiency of this technique not only reduces project durations but also enables quicker occupancy, serving businesses eager to establish their presence. As a result, the adoption of modular and prefabricated techniques is transforming timelines in commercial construction, highlighting speed without compromising quality.

Cost-Effectiveness Advantages

As businesses look to optimize their financial resources, the cost efficiency of modular and prefabricated construction methods stands out as a notable advantage. These innovative approaches dramatically reduce labor costs and construction time, permitting quicker project completion. By assembling components in a controlled environment, manufacturers decrease material waste and provide higher quality control, which leads to fewer on-site errors and delays. Moreover, the ability to standardize designs can lead to bulk purchasing of materials, further lowering costs. Additionally, the flexibility of modular designs allows businesses to adapt spaces as needed without incurring substantial expenses. Ultimately, the financial benefits of modular and prefabricated construction make it an appealing option for companies aiming to enhance profitability while maintaining contemporary, functional workspaces.

Wellness Integration and Biophilic Design

Incorporating biophilic design into commercial construction elevates not only aesthetic appeal but also promotes the wellness of occupants. This design methodology focuses on the connection between humans and nature, integrating natural elements such as plants, light, and water features into the built environment. By implementing these elements, businesses foster a more beneficial workplace, enhancing employee satisfaction and productivity.

Evidence suggests that exposure to nature can reduce stress and increase mental clarity, making biophilic design an essential consideration in modern commercial spaces. Features like green walls, natural ventilation, and ample daylight help establish a more inviting atmosphere, encouraging collaboration and creativity among employees. Moreover, the incorporation of wellness amenities, such as fitness areas and relaxation zones, aligns with a growing recognition of the importance of mental and physical health in the workplace. Overall, biophilic design and wellness integration are reshaping commercial construction, creating spaces that nurture both productivity and well-being.
